Third Annual Auction to Benefit New Library
WASHINGTON, CT (May 28, 2003) - It is believed that the Internet can provide
all the answers. Truth is, the library can serve as the central search
engine for our children today. This is our main focus behind "Our
Midsummer Night's Dream" for the new Glenholme Library. For the third
consecutive year, The Devereux Glenholme School will host their Benefit
Auction on Sunday, June 22 from 4 to 7 p.m.
All proceeds will be used to purchase books and other resources that will
provide expanded access to information and opportunities to the children
of Glenholme. A children's performance will open the evening, followed
by a silent and live auction, open bar, hors d'oeuvres, and dessert. Items
available for auction include New York Yankees and Rex Sox tickets, Litchfield
County overnight getaways, Broadway tickets, and a collection of original
fine art works by artists, such as Picasso and Calder.
